WITH this week's portrait of Columnist Sylvia Porter, Vienna-born Artist Henry Koerner, 45, chalks up cover portrait No. 15a gallery of paintings that have caused some TIME readers to applaud us for printing great art, others to hoot in dismay. One woman was so appalled by the appearance of New York Times Washington Correspondent James Reston (Feb. 15) that she wrote in asking about the state of his health: "The boiled right eye with its drooping lid, the bulbous noseeverything he eats or drinks must disagree with him."
